Up for sale, a 1999 Fender Jaguar ‘66 vintage reissue Kurt Cobain model HJG-66KC in 100% original condition and in perfect working order. Easily the rarest iteration of the Kurt Cobain Jaguar platform, this guitar was part of a small run made for Fender Japan in collaboration with the Japanese music store chain Ikebe. Officially model HJG-66KC IV, this Jaguar features USA-made Dimarzio DP103 PAF and DP100 Super Distortion humbuckers, a Tune-o-matic bridge, vintage-accurate Sunburst finish, and standard control configuration (differentiating it from the other two sub-models, the V and VI).
The DP103 PAF in the neck position has a traditional Gibson-style tonal range with excellent dynamics and articulation, full and powerful while still retaining great articulation. The DP100 Super Distortion in the bridge position is Dimarzio's iconic high powered humbucker, designed to kick your amp into overdrive and perfectly tailored to Nirvana-style ripping distortion. This Kurt Cobain HJG-66KC IV weighs 8lbs 14oz, professionally setup here at Mike & Mike’s Guitar Bar with 11-49 strings, low action, and accurate intonation.
